Abstract:The purpose of this study is to determine and compare the views of teachers and fathers on father involvement and the benefits of parental involvement activities in the preschool period. The sample included 23 preschool teachers employed at public and private schools in Turkey's capital of Ankara, and fathers of 53 children in these teachers’ classrooms.
